Sustainable Senior Living Community Opens in Fairview Heights
FAIRVIEW HEIGHTS, Ill. (Aug. 2, 2026) – A new sustainable senior living community officially opened its doors today as local leaders gathered for a ribbon-cutting ceremony at North Bend Residences – A Village of New Life. The $21 million project offers affordable housing for independent seniors aged 62 and older, as well as military veterans. Developed by New Life Community Development Corporation (New Life C.D.C.) alongside Affordable Housing Developers/Consultants, LLC (AHDVS), this sustainable senior living community directly addresses the growing regional demand for accessible housing.
Financing for the development was secured through Low-Income Housing Tax Credits provided by the Illinois Housing Development Authority, with additional funding support from U.S. Bank, the Affordable Housing Program, and the Illinois Facilities Fund.
“We are excited to see this project completed and to meet the housing needs of seniors and veterans living in Fairview Heights and surrounding St. Clair County. Many residents moving into North Bend Residences have been on housing waiting lists. We also wanted to ensure this community provided access to on-site social services support through local agency partnerships.”
— Dr. Geoffrey V. Dudley, Sr., Founder and President of New Life C.D.C.
Key Features of the Affordable Senior Living Village
Located at 301 North Monticello Place in Fairview Heights, the modern neighborhood consists of single-family homes in one- and two-bedroom layouts. Built with energy efficiency in mind, the development is expected to receive official green building certification.
- In-Home Amenities: Attached single-car garages, Energy Star-rated appliances (including standard washers and dryers), and high-speed internet and cable wiring.
- Community Clubhouse: A dedicated neighborhood space equipped with a computer room, exercise facility, multipurpose gathering space, and a gift shop.
- Specialized Units: Designated homes structured specifically for individuals with special accessibility needs.
Tackling the Senior Housing Crisis in St. Clair County
According to data reported by Shelterforce, older adults living on fixed incomes face mounting pressures from rising rental costs and healthcare expenses. Recent policy adjustments to assistance programs have intensified rental cost challenges across many income levels. By opening this sustainable senior living community, project leaders hope to provide high-quality housing stability to local residents who need it most.

About the Development Partners
New Life Community Development Corporation
A 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ization, New Life C.D.C. acts as the outreach arm of New Life in Christ Interdenominational Church in O’Fallon, Illinois. Founded by Bishop Geoffrey V. Dudley, Sr., PhD, DMin, the organization develops housing solutions and supportive social programs to help seniors, veterans, and families thrive.
AHDVS, LLC
Affordable Housing Developers/Consultants, LLC specializes in creating sustainable rental neighborhoods for families, seniors, veterans, and individuals with disabilities. AHDVS has contributed to the development of more than 1,600 residential housing units across the Midwest and Southeast.
